#9da9cc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9da9cc is composed of 61.6% red, 66.3%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23% cyan, 17.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 224.7 degrees, a saturation of 31.5% and a lightness of 70.8%. #9da9cc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#3b5399.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

#9da9cc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9da9cc has RGB values of R:157, G:169, B:204 and CMYK values of C:0.23, M:0.17,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 10332620.
